> What I eventually want to do is run PPP from home, but I need to know what
> the pinouts should be and "all that stuff." When I finally take the machine
> home, ethernet will not be an option for connecting to the outside world.
> 
The DEC Ultrix faq has the pinouts:

ftp://gatekeeper.dec.com/pub/DEC/dec-faq/ultrix

The DEC serial ports are not very good (They lack RTS/CTS flow control,
which means overruns are the rule =)
